Graham sits in the South Puget Sound lowlands at just 829 feet, in climate zone 4C where winter lows average a relatively mild 33 degrees and the winter heating season adds up to a moderate load each year—nowhere near the brutal cold of places like Bozeman or Duluth. Many Graham homes, especially in the newer subdivisions that have filled in along SR-161 and Meridian Ave as Pierce County's population has grown, don't need a whole-home wood or gas system so much as targeted zone heat for a family room or bonus space. That's exactly the gap an electric fireplace fills.
It also sidesteps a real local headache: the Puget Sound Clean Air Agency issues Stage 1 and Stage 2 burn ban advisories across Pierce County during winter stagnation events, restricting wood-burning devices (and in Stage 2, even some certified stoves). Electric fireplaces are exempt from every stage of a burn ban, no exceptions. Combined with Puget Sound Energy's residential rate of about 14.6 cents per kWh—reasonable by national standards thanks to the region's hydro-heavy grid—an electric insert or built-in gives Graham homeowners real, on-demand warmth without touching a cord of Douglas fir, red alder, or lodgepole pine, and without waiting on an air quality advisory to clear.

Frequently Asked Questions
How much does an electric fireplace installation cost in Graham?
Plug-in electric inserts that drop into an existing masonry fireplace opening typically run $400 to $900 installed, since they use a standard 120-volt outlet and require no new wiring. Built-in wall units or linear electric fireplaces for a remodel run higher, generally $1,500 to $2,500, once you factor in framing, a dedicated 120V or 240V circuit, and finish trim. Homes without an existing outlet near the install location will need an electrician to run new circuit wiring, which adds to the cost but is still far less involved than venting a gas unit or building a wood chimney chase.
Do I need a permit to install an electric fireplace in Graham?
A simple plug-in unit that uses an existing outlet doesn't require a permit. If your install needs a new dedicated circuit—common for larger built-in or linear units—that electrical work falls under Pierce County Department of Planning and Public Works, and it needs to be pulled by a licensed electrician. Most local dealers either employ a licensed electrician or coordinate directly with one as part of the installation, so you're not left tracking down the paperwork yourself.
Will my electric fireplace still work during a Puget Sound Clean Air Agency burn ban?
Yes, and it's one of the main reasons electric units are popular in this part of Pierce County. When the Puget Sound Clean Air Agency calls a Stage 1 or Stage 2 burn ban during a winter inversion, wood stoves and fireplaces are restricted, and in a Stage 2 event even some EPA-certified wood stoves have to go cold. Electric fireplaces aren't combustion appliances, so they're never affected by any stage of a burn ban—you get zone heat on the coldest, stillest nights of the year, which is often exactly when a burn ban gets called.
How much does it cost to run an electric fireplace in Graham?
Most electric fireplaces draw around 1,500 watts on their highest heat setting. At Puget Sound Energy's residential rate of roughly 14.6 cents per kWh, that works out to about 22 cents an hour of running cost—noticeably cheaper than propane and competitive with natural gas for zone heating a single room. Run on flame-only mode with the heater off, the draw drops to under 100 watts, so you can run the ambiance for pennies an hour when you don't need the heat.
What happens to my electric fireplace during a power outage?
It won't operate at all—no battery backup, no pilot light workaround. This matters in Graham, where windstorms rolling off the foothills toward Eatonville and the Cascade Range can knock out PSE service for hours or occasionally days. If backup heat during an outage is a real priority for your household, pair an electric fireplace for everyday zone heat and ambiance with a wood stove or vented propane unit elsewhere in the home for outage resilience—a lot of local homeowners run exactly that combination.
Can I convert my existing wood-burning fireplace to electric?
Yes—this is one of the more common projects local dealers see in Graham's older stock of homes built with traditional masonry wood fireplaces. An electric insert slides into the existing firebox opening, uses the same outlet or a nearby new circuit, and requires no chimney liner, no venting, and no ongoing wood supply. It's a straightforward weekend-scale project for a licensed installer and a popular option for homeowners who want the look of a fireplace without dealing with ash cleanup, chimney sweeps, or burn-ban restrictions.
What kind of electric fireplace makes sense for Graham's climate?
Because winter lows here average around 33 degrees rather than the deep single-digit cold of a place like Fargo or Helena, most Graham homeowners aren't asking an electric fireplace to carry whole-home heat load—it's supplemental warmth and ambiance for a family room, primary bedroom, or finished basement. That makes linear and built-in models with realistic LED flame effects and a strong secondary heater a good fit, since you'll likely run them on flame-only mode more often than not. For homes wanting genuine backup heat capacity, a larger insert with a 5,000+ BTU heater rated for a bigger room is worth discussing with a local dealer.
Electric vs. gas fireplace—which is right for my Graham home?
Gas fireplaces produce more real heat output and can serve as backup heat during a power outage if equipped with the right ignition system, but they require venting, a gas line (natural gas service is limited outside parts of unincorporated Pierce County, so many Graham homes run on propane), and a higher installed cost. Electric fireplaces install in a fraction of the time, need no venting or fuel line at all, and are exempt from Puget Sound Clean Air Agency burn restrictions—but they go dark in an outage and top out around the same heat output as a space heater. For a secondary room or an ambiance-first remodel, electric is usually the simpler, cheaper choice. For a primary heat source in a detached space, gas is worth a look too.
Electric vs. wood—which makes more sense here?
Wood heat has deep roots around Pierce County's timber country, and Douglas fir, red alder, and lodgepole pine are all readily available, including through Forest Service permits from the Olympic and Mt. Baker-Snoqualmie National Forests at $5 to $20 per cord. But wood also means chimney maintenance, ash cleanup, and going cold during a Puget Sound Clean Air Agency burn ban on exactly the stagnant winter days you'd want the heat most. Electric skips all of that—no permit season, no cutting, no burn restrictions—at the tradeoff of needing grid power and offering less raw heat output than a good wood stove. In Graham's mild, moisture-heavy winters, a lot of homeowners find electric covers the day-to-day need just fine.
Can I put a TV above my fireplace?
Yes—with an asterisk. Fireplaces are hot and TVs don't like heat. Either put a mantel between them to deflect rising warmth, or choose a fireplace with heat-management technology that creates a cool zone on the wall above—the wall stays around 125 degrees, barely warm, while the room still gets full heat. If you like clean lines and don't want a mantel, heat management is the answer.
Do electric fireplaces actually produce heat?
Yes—most put out around 4,800–5,000 BTUs from a standard outlet, which comfortably warms a bedroom, office, or den as a comfort-zone heater. What they won't do is carry a whole house the way wood, gas, or pellet can. Think of electric as ambiance-first with honest supplemental heat: flames on with no heat in July, flames plus warmth in January.
